From the course: Master Next.js: Elaborate Hands-On Web Development, React Basics, Advanced Next.js, and Deployment
Unlock this course with a free trial
Join today to access over 25,200 courses taught by industry experts.
Demystifying what is meant by Next.js 'compiler'
From the course: Master Next.js: Elaborate Hands-On Web Development, React Basics, Advanced Next.js, and Deployment
Demystifying what is meant by Next.js 'compiler'
And one last thing before we continue that I should probably mention for junior level programmers. When I talk about the compiler, I don't mean like there's one specific component that's the compiler, because Next.js is a complex framework. What I'm referring to is basically a combination of build tools, right? It's a combination of the build tools, processes, optimizations, and they all work together to transform the source code into optimized, as production-ready assets, all right? So yeah, optimization applies to that. Rendering, code splitting, all the things that we're going to look at, all the essential high concepts we're going to look at in this section. All of them are orchestrated by build tools and processes within the Next.js framework that work together to ensure that the application is efficiently compiled. So when discussing the compiler, we're talking about all of these tools and processes working in harmony to create a user-friendly application, essentially. So I…
Practice while you learn with exercise files
Download the files the instructor uses to teach the course. Follow along and learn by watching, listening and practicing.
Contents
-
-
-
-
-
-
-
-
(Locked)
Development environment and build versus production build with Next.js8m 24s
-
(Locked)
Introduction to the Next.js compiler3m 8s
-
(Locked)
Demystifying what is meant by Next.js 'compiler'1m 19s
-
(Locked)
What is minification in Next.js?4m 44s
-
(Locked)
What is bundling in Next.js?3m 8s
-
(Locked)
What is code splitting in Next.js?3m 44s
-
(Locked)
Build-time versus run-time basics2m 44s
-
(Locked)
What is the client and what is the server in web applications? The basics5m 46s
-
(Locked)
What is rendering in Next.js?4m 5s
-
(Locked)
What is pre-rendering in Next.js?2m 37s
-
(Locked)
What is CSR, client-side rendering with Next.js?3m 29s
-
(Locked)
How server-side rendering works as a deeper dive7m 3s
-
(Locked)
What is SSG in Next.js?2m 48s
-
(Locked)
What are CDNs and the edge in Next.js and Vercel?9m 58s
-
(Locked)
-
-
-
-
-